Art and Architecture
The architectural landscape surrounding the Western Caucasus is a blend of ancient and modern influences, showcasing the rich tapestry of cultures that have thrived in the region. Traditional Caucasian architecture often features intricate woodwork, stone structures, and vibrant murals that reflect the natural beauty and cultural heritage. Notable structures include the Sochi Art Museum, which houses collections of Russian art, and the Winter Theatre, an elegant example of early 20th-century architecture inspired by classical styles. The artistic significance of the region is further amplified by local crafts, including traditional carpentry and weaving, which are often showcased during cultural festivals.Local Culture and Traditions
